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 0 ACMG points: 2P and 2B. PM2BP4_Moderate

The NM_001005500.2(OR4M1):ā€‹c.320T>Cā€‹(p.Val107Ala)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000105 in 1,614,140 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 15/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(ā˜…).

OR4M1 (HGNC:14735): (olfactory receptor family 4 subfamily M member 1) Olfactory receptors interact with odorant molecules in the nose, to initiate a neuronal response that triggers the perception of a smell. The olfactory receptor proteins are members of a large family of G-protein-coupled receptors (GPCR) arising from single coding-exon genes. Olfactory receptors share a 7-transmembrane domain structure with many neurotransmitter and hormone receptors and are responsible for the recognition and G protein-mediated transduction of odorant signals. The olfactory receptor gene family is the largest in the genome. The nomenclature assigned to the olfactory receptor genes and proteins for this organism is independent of other organisms.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ingAmbry GeneticsDec 28, 2023The c.320T>C (p.V107A) alteration is located in exon 1 (coding exon 1) of the OR4M1 gene. This alteration results from a T to C substitution at nucleotide position 320, causing the valine (V) at amino acid position 107 to be replaced by an alanine (A).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
